WebApr 1, 2024 · Mail a cheque or money order to the CRA: Make the payment out to “Receiver General for Canada”. Indicate it is for “Repayment of Canada Recovery Benefit (CRB)”. Indicate which eligibility period you are repaying. Include your Social Insurance Number (SIN) Mail your payment: Revenue Processing – Repayment of CRB. WebTo repay CERB to the CRA through online banking, sign on to your CRA My Account portal, or your online bank to arrange payment. If you prefer to pay by money order or with the original CERB cheque you still have, visit here for mailing instructions. WebYou can pay online, through your CRA My Account or by mail. Make sure to indicate or choose options that your payment is for ‘repayment of CERB’. Make repayment …

WebMay 16, 2024 · How to Repay CERB overpayments. You have to pay back the money you received to the department you received it from – either the CRA or Service Canada. You can pay online or by mail. Visit the government of Canada website for further details on how to make payment. WebTo make a repayment arrangement with CRA please call: 1-866-864-5823 If you still don’t think you’ll be able to satisfy a repayment arrangement, you can talk with a Licensed Insolvency Trustee about your options. Your LIT will go over all your debt relief options to help you choose the best course of action. Allan Marshall & Associates Inc. WebJan 27, 2024 · No one at this point is being asked to repay.
